Arizona Diamondbacks: 2025 Season Overview for Baseball Fans

Arizona Diamondbacks: 2025 Season Overview for Baseball Fans

The Arizona Diamondbacks entered the 2025 Major League Baseball (MLB) season with high expectations following their strong showings in recent years. Based in Phoenix and established in 1998, the D-backs have become a favorite for many baseball fans, and their performance this year continues to offer excitement, star power, and plenty of storylines for fans to follow.

Team Performance


As of July 26, 2025, the Diamondbacks hold a record of 51-53, placing them 4th in the National League West division. Their playoff odds currently stand at 9.0%, with a slim 0.3% chance of clinching the World Series this year. Arizona’s season has been a mix of thrilling wins and tough losses, but the squad remains competitive in a heated NL West race.

Full Player Roster (2025)

Pitchers: Arms in the Spotlight

Zac Gallen (SP)
Right-handed ace, age 29. Known for his command and strikeout ability.
2025: 7-11 record, 5.58 ERA, 116K, 1.37 WHIP. He’s durable but fighting to regain previous dominance this year.

Merrill Kelly (SP)
The reliable veteran, age 36. Dependable as ever in the D-backs rotation.
2025: 9-5 record, 3.32 ERA, 118K, 1.06 WHIP. He’s rebounded from injuries and anchors the staff.

Brandon Pfaadt (SP)
Up-and-coming righty at just 26.
2025: 10-6 record, 4.76 ERA, 95K, 1.26 WHIP. His control has improved, and he’s showing future top-of-rotation potential.

Eduardo Rodriguez (SP)
Veteran lefty, 32, new to the team via free agency.
2025: 3-6 record, 5.50 ERA, 93K, 1.65 WHIP. Season impacted by injuries and inconsistency, but brings valuable experience.

Jake Woodford (SP)
Right-handed depth starter.
2025: 0-1 record, 4.35 ERA, 6K, 1.84 WHIP. Used mainly for spot starts, with limited action.

Jalen Beeks (RP)
Steady left-handed reliever.
2025: 1-0 record, 0.64 ERA, 14K in 14 innings. Key for specialist matchups this year.

Kevin Ginkel (RP)
Versatile reliever, sometimes closer, age 31.
2025: 1-3 record, ERA inflated to 8.18, 25K, 1.68 WHIP, with 2 saves. Tough year after recent strong seasons.

John Curtiss (RP)
Righty swingman and bullpen depth.

Position Players: Bats, Gloves, and Versatility

Geraldo Perdomo (SS)
Athletic shortstop known for speed and getting on base.
2025: Batting .292, OBP .379, leading the team in hits. Defensive standout.

Eugenio Suarez (3B)
Veteran big bat, power threat at the corner.
2025: .250 average, 36 home runs, 87 RBI. Few match his power, but watch for strikeouts in high-leverage moments.

Josh Naylor (1B)
Trade newcomer with a consistent lefty swing.
2025: .292 average, 16 homers, 42 RBI. Top average on the team and solid at first base.

Lourdes Gurriel Jr. (OF)
Slugging outfielder, always a power threat.
2025: .265 average, 13 homers, 51 RBI. Delivers timely hits and goes on dangerous hot streaks.

Jake McCarthy (OF)
Lightning-fast defense-first outfielder.
2025: Batting around .250, adds value on the basepaths with regular steals. Often in a platoon role.

Randal Grichuk (OF)
Veteran corner outfield depth.
2025: .240 average, used as a spot starter or off the bench, brings needed outfield stability.

Tim Tawa (OF)
Energized rookie call-up.
2025: Speedy, strong defensive work, getting more at-bats as the season goes on.

2025 Player and Team Statistical Highlights

Team Leaders (Batting)

  • Batting Average: Josh Naylor (.292)
  • Home Runs: Eugenio Suarez (36)
  • RBI: Eugenio Suarez (87)
  • OBP (On-base Percentage): Geraldo Perdomo (.379)
  • Hits: Geraldo Perdomo (106)

Pitching Standouts

  • Merrill Kelly: 9-5, 3.32 ERA
  • Brandon Pfaadt: 10-6, 4.76 ERA
  • Zac Gallen: 7-11, 5.58 ERA

The team’s offense is fueled by power bats like Suarez and consistency from Naylor and Perdomo. On the mound, Kelly, Pfaadt, and Gallen have been key rotation arms, with the bullpen anchored by a mix of veterans and younger arms

Frequently Asked Questions

Who are the top hitters for the Diamondbacks this season?

Josh Naylor leads in batting average while Eugenio Suarez is the home run and RBI leader.

What is Arizona’s World Series history?

Arizona captured its first World Series title in 2001, becoming the fastest expansion team to win it all. They returned to the Fall Classic in 2023 but lost to the Texas Rangers.

Who manages the Diamondbacks?

Torey Lovullo is the team’s manager for the 2025 season.

What’s the playoff outlook for Arizona?

As of July 26, playoff odds are at 9%, and the wild card spot remains within reach with a strong second half.

Where do the Diamondbacks play home games?

Home games are held at Chase Field in downtown Phoenix.

Which pitchers should fans watch out for?

Merrill Kelly and Brandon Pfaadt are having notable seasons, while Zac Gallen remains a rotation mainstay.
